How much does an Evan Corp Accountant make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for an Accountant at Evan Corp is $67,363, which translates to approximately $32 per hour. Salaries for Accountant at Evan Corp typically range from $61,754 to $72,929,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. Evan Fall Protection is a leader in the engineered fall protection industry with more than 25 years of diverse experience. As a specialty design-build contractor, Evan Fall Protection is full turnkey provider performing site assessments, system designs, engineering, fabrication, installation, certification and user training. Based in Sanford, NC and with regional offices in Jamestown, RI, Chicago, IL, Denver, CO, and Long Beach, CA; Evan Fall Protection can provide the expert knowledge and resources to safeguard your work environment and employees, while ensuring compliance with all fall protection OSHA regulations.

  1. Accounting: Creating financial statements and reports based on the summary of financial and business transactions.
  2. General Ledger: Creating and keeping track of business transactions and activities to monitor financial operations.
  3. Analysis: Analysis is the process of considering something carefully or using statistical methods in order to understand it or explain it.
  4. Accounts Payable: Accounts payable (AP) is money owed by a business to its suppliers shown as a liability on a company's balance sheet. It is distinct from notes payable liabilities, which are debts created by formal legal instrument documents.
  5. Financial Statements: Obtaining and creating formal records of business activities and cash flows to provide results for financial performance.
